Discovering Croatia's Digital Nomad Visa Landscape: Types and Trends

As the allure of Croatia continues to rise among digital nomads, understanding the landscape of its visa offerings becomes essential. The Croatian government has recognized the growing trend of remote work and has introduced a Digital Nomad Visa that caters specifically to this demographic. This visa allows non-EU citizens to reside in Croatia for up to a year while working for foreign companies, providing a seamless blend of work and leisure in a stunning environment.

In addition to the primary Digital Nomad Visa, various other visa options exist that cater to different needs, such as the Temporary Stay Permit and the Residence Permit for Entrepreneurs. Each type comes with distinct requirements and benefits, reflecting the diverse aspirations of digital nomads. Step-by-Step Guide to Navigating Croatia's Visa Application Process for Digital Nomads

To successfully navigate Croatia's visa application process as a digital nomad, follow these essential steps. First, determine your eligibility by reviewing the specific criteria for the Digital Nomad Visa, which typically includes proof of employment with a foreign company or self-employment, a minimum income threshold, and health insurance coverage.

Next, gather the necessary documentation: a valid passport, proof of income (such as bank statements or contracts), health insurance details, and a clean criminal record. Once your documents are in order, you can submit your application either online or at your nearest Croatian consulate.

After submission, be prepared for a waiting period that can take several weeks. During this time, ensure you remain reachable in case the authorities request additional information. Once approved, you’ll receive your visa, allowing you to enjoy Croatia's stunning landscapes and vibrant culture while working remotely.
